British American Tobacco announced layoffs of 9,000 employees in June 29, 2026. BAT is cutting 9,000 jobs, about 20% of staff, to save 600 million pounds a year by 2028. Roughly 5,500 roles go directly and 3,500 are outsourced to partners like Accenture, part of an AI-driven overhaul and a shift to smokeless products.
